5Pcs KY040 Rotary Encoder Module 5V 20 Pulse with Aluminium Knob Cap for Arduino

Benefits resolution and reliable counting: 20 pulses per full rotation provide precise feedback for rotationbased controls. Bidirectional counting with unlimited total count: can count pulses in both forward and reverse directions without a limit on total counts. Quick reset to zero: an integrated key on the encoder lets you reset the count back to 0, simplifying menu selection and calibration. Durable and compact construction: knob cap made of aluminium alloy for a sturdy feel in a small form factor. Clear physical interface: knob diameter 15 mm and height 16.5 mm deliver a comfortable, precise grip. 5V operating voltage: designed for 5V systems, compatible with typical microcontroller and electronics setups. Specifications Working voltage: 5V Pulse per revolution: 20 Knob cap material: aluminium alloy Knob cap diameter: 15 mm / 0.59 in Knob cap height: 16.5 mm / 0.65 in Counting direction: counts pulses in both forward and reverse directions; total count is unlimited Reset function: integrated key allows resetting the count to zero (initial state) Applications Microcontroller and electronics projects: ideal for Arduino, ESP32, and other 5V logic boards requiring a precise, bidirectional pulse counter for menus or parameter adjustments. Test benches and instrumentation: useful for recording rotation events during experiments or measurements where incremental position tracking is required. Small CNC or automated equipment: can be used to monitor incremental position or control inputs in hobbyist or prototype machinery. Notes The specification describes a rotary encoder with a 20pulse per revolution output, a pushreset function, and an aluminium knob cap with the stated dimensions, suitable for 5V system integration.
